Tesamorelin is a synthetic peptide that stimulates growth hormone release. Developed for specific medical uses, it has gained attention for its potential benefits. Initially approved to treat excess abdominal fat in HIV-infected patients with lipodystrophy, Tesamorelin operates by targeting the growth hormone-releasing hormone receptors in the pituitary gland.
In clinical studies, it has been shown to significantly reduce visceral fat. According to a report by the Endocrine Society, patients receiving Tesamorelin experienced a reduction of approximately 18% in visceral adipose tissue over six months. These findings indicate a profound potential to address health issues linked to obesity and metabolic syndromes. However, while effective, it is essential to consider long-term effects and the necessity of continued research.

| Dimension | Details |
|---|---|
| Description | Tesamorelin is a synthetic growth hormone-releasing hormone (GHRH) analog used in the treatment of lipodystrophy. |
| Indication | Primarily used for reducing excess abdominal fat in HIV-infected patients with lipodystrophy. |
| Mechanism of Action | Stimulates the pituitary gland to increase the secretion of growth hormone, which promotes fat loss and increases lean body mass. |
| Administration | Administered via subcutaneous injection once daily. |
| Side Effects | Common side effects include injection site reactions, headaches, and musculoskeletal pain. |
| Future Research | Ongoing studies are evaluating its effects on metabolism and body composition in broader populations beyond HIV. |

Tesamorelin is a growth hormone-releasing hormone analog. It has gained attention for its potential benefits and side effects. Many are curious about its impact, especially in 2026.
The primary benefit of Tesamorelin involves fat reduction. Studies suggest it aids in decreasing visceral fat in individuals. This could lead to improved metabolic health. Some users report increased energy levels. However, results can vary. Not everyone experiences the same effects. It’s essential to have realistic expectations.
Side effects are also a concern. Common ones include injection site reactions. Some report headaches and nausea. These can affect daily life. There’s the potential for increased blood sugar levels, too. Monitoring is crucial for those with diabetes or glucose intolerance. Awareness of these possibilities is vital before starting treatment.
